About the role

We are seeking a motivated and skilled Waste Services Operator to provide quality waste and organics collection services for both rural and urban residences and businesses. This role will require a high level of customer service and an ability to work efficiently in the field, including the collection of domestic and commercial waste, maintaining transfer stations, landfill operations, and assisting with organics processing.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ate waste collection vehicles, including side-loading waste compaction units, hook lift trucks, and front-end loaders.
  • Ensure the efficient, safe, and productive collection of waste and organics, in compliance with local and state regulations.
  • Perform daily checks on equipment and liaise with the Team Leader for necessary servicing and maintenance.
  • Maintain accurate records, including time sheets, plant logs, and waste management records.
  • Carry out waste and organics collection duties on both rural and urban routes, emptying litter bins and street bins as required.
  • Occasionally provide on-the-job training and guidance to other team members.
  • Adhere to Occupational Health and Safety regulations and policies.
  • Assist with various waste management duties as needed and coordinate with other team members.
